In episode #1094, we discuss the difference between strategies and tactics. Tune in to hear what the difference is and why it matters.
TIME-STAMPED SHOW NOTES:
- [00:27] Today’s Topic: The Difference Between Strategies and Tactics
- [00:45] Strategies are overarching concepts.
- [01:05] A tactic is a method of operation.
- [02:01] Tactics are what help you achieve your strategy.
- [03:18] Focus on one strategy at a time.
- [03:42] A great tactic is spending 50% of your time updating old content.
